#72456c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72456c is composed of 44.7% red, 27.1%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.5% magenta, 5.3%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 308 degrees, a saturation of 24.6% and a lightness of 35.9%. #72456c color hex could be obtained by blending #e48ad8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#72456c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040204 is the darkest color, while #faf7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#72456c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5a5d is the less saturated color, while #b1069a is the most saturated one.
